Indigo Shire is 270 km north-east of Melbourne, bordering the Murray River, Australian Alps and the municipalities of Wodonga, Wangaratta, Towong, Alpine and Moira. It is rural in nature with supporting services in small towns. The shire's economy is based on value-adding to local primary produce of the region, especially milk, cereals and grapes, and providing services to people, including tourism.

Battery storage revolution
Battery storage offers numerous benefits to vulnerable communities by supporting energy management and building resilience. Council and the community acknowledge energy storage as a logical next step to increase community capacity for energy management given a constrained local grid network, strong solar resource and demonstrated support for renewable energy.
